Trident Royalties Plc operates as a diversified mining royalty and streaming company.
Business Segments
The company operates through segments: precious metals, bulk materials, battery metals, and base metals.
Precious Metals
This segment includes prominent assets such as the Lincoln Gold Mine and exclusive gold offtake contracts.
Bulk Materials
This segment focuses on larger commodity operations, notably the Koolyanobbing and Kwale projects.
Battery Metals
With projects such as Thacker Pass and Paradox, the battery metals segment aligns with the growing global shift towards electric vehicles and renewable energy storage. Investments and revenue from this segment promise sustained growth potential in response to increasing demand for lithium and other essential battery minerals.
Base Metals
This segment features assets such as Mimbula and Pukaqaqa, focusing on copper and other base materials that are crucial for industrial applications.

Products and Services
The company specializes in generating revenue through a diverse portfolio of royalty agreements established with various mining operations. These arrangements encapsulate a range of products and services associated with resource extraction across multiple categories, namely precious metals, bulk materials, battery metals, and base metals.
The company's principal offering revolves around royalty income derived from mineral extraction activities.
In the precious metals segment, the company engages in agreements linked to gold production, wherein it receives payments based on sales generated by key assets like the Lincoln Gold Mine and various gold offtake contracts. The structure of these agreements ensures a consistent revenue inflow, aligning the company's interests with those of mining operators.
In the bulk materials sector, the company has established partnerships through its interests in projects such as Koolyanobbing and Kwale. These agreements typically focus on iron ore and similar commodities, facilitating reliable income while also supporting operators in maintaining infrastructure and operational efficiency.
The battery metals segment is increasingly vital in the company’s portfolio, particularly with rising global demand for renewable technologies. Through agreements focusing on lithium and other essential battery metals, the company is strategically placed to benefit from the ongoing transition to electric vehicles and sustainable energy solutions.
In the base metals segment, the company’s royalty agreements span copper and other essential resources integral to various industries. Assets such as Mimbula and Pukaqaqa represent critical components that enrich the company's revenue streams, ensuring a robust balance of commodity offerings.
Geographical Markets Served
The company operates primarily across several geographical markets, with a focus on regions known for mineral wealth and conducive operational frameworks for mining activities. These primary markets include Australia, the United States, and various parts of Africa and South America, where the company has cultivated partnerships with local mining entities.

History
The company was incorporated in 2018. The company was formerly known as Trident Resources Plc and changed its name to Trident Royalties Plc in July 2020.
